Transaction 251882ca9e8438ba319db2f570541825dd2ecda373a97c3af1a3036e007cc081
1 Input
1 Output
-
251882ca9e8438ba319db2f570541825dd2ecda373a97c3af1a3036e007cc081:0
- value
- 693535
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a9157132ac4069eea9c61c64d0237ff47c4bfd9 OP_EQUAL
- address
- 3EKhHRfViRcsSZvhZAtu1udetrXpaXT8JE